Output 74c858cd54b32bf34ec4a924d369f6ce74e75913d2df0c9030591eb32acff3c2:41

value
38652
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cba69b57bd8290fc5c09166b511536dbdc19dc70 OP_EQUAL
address
3LFpgXegdRLTNkR7yRpjYZBLRmY2binAtx
transaction
74c858cd54b32bf34ec4a924d369f6ce74e75913d2df0c9030591eb32acff3c2
spent
true